Saturday evening Tab and I headed out to the ManeGait Gala. ManeGait is a therapeutic horsemanship equine center that has a variety of programs developed to help children and adults with special needs meet milestone they never thought possible. The gala is held every year and is ManeGait’s largest source of income.

Crazy question – the Gala you went to this weekend, is the floor (under the tables, etc.) just the riding arena packed down? then a dance floor brought in? Did the dust stir up at all? I'm chairing a gala in the spring and we are having it in a similar location and just wondering how that floor worked out.
Also – thank you so much for sharing the hair curling video not too long!!
Yes!!! I kept hearing the tables would all be set up on the arena and kept wondering how that would work. It was perfect! They packed the floor down so it wasn't loose at all. Then that dance floor area was brought in. I never saw any dust. It was almost as smooth as a concrete floor. Good luck on yours!!
